Formed in 2006, when Richie Aquino left his previous band to take a chance on a completely new musical direction. He teamed up with longtime friend, Michelle Ashley, to try and use conventional instruments in an unconventional way.
Richie (vocals, guitar) has been playing in the Southern California music scene for over twelve years.
“It never gets old.”
Heavily influenced by English rock bands from all eras. Inspired by love, hate, beginnings and ends, and the unknown future.
Michelle (vocals, keyboards, synth bass) has written about music for years as an aspiring music journalist, so it only came natural for her to join Richie on the other side of the microphone. Influences such as Fleetwood Mac and Blondie have led to the same musical affinity as Richie for strong melody and rock harmonies.
Names in Vain has inspired both members to always move forward.
